A new filing system for the Beach House

Something that I've been working on is getting more organized with the paperwork end of managing the rental of our Marquette Beach House. I had tried having a portable file cabinet in the kitchen for Beach House paperwork, but the reality is that the top of said cabinet is a holder for the dreaded... kitchen pile. Obviously, my plan has not been working very well.

I read on the Happy Housewife blog some time ago that she uses notebooks for her filing system. I also read on a vacation rental owners' site that having your paperwork portable is a good idea. This works well if you happen to be travelling, as I guess vacation rental owners sometimes are. :)

So, putting both those ideas together, I bought a 3" notebook and 16 dividers yesterday. I had already done some of the legwork last week of pulling information about our guests off my Beach House gmail and PayPal accounts, and I put all the stuff into the notebook.


Here's what I have on the tabs (so far):
  • Current Guest Contracts
  • Past Guest Contracts
  • Guest Info
  • Electric Bills
  • Gas Bills
  • Phone Bills
  • Dish Network Bills
  • Dumpster/Snowplowing Bills (together in one tab, since they're in opposite seasons)
  • Upkeep
  • Receipts
  • Cleaning
  • Sales Tax
I like the new system so far, and I can't wait to start adding the new stuff to it! I feel so organized!! :)

I do realize that probably none of my readers have a vacation rental home to manage, but it might be a good idea to try for other filing needs. I'm contemplating getting a notebook for managing the filing of our household bills here in Arizona.
